Summary

The goal of this clinical trial is to observe study participants' comfort and fit of their aligners with occlusal blocks, as well as evaluate the engagement of the blocks using the Invisalign® System with mandibular advancement featuring occlusal blocks

Plain Language Summary

Simplified for easier understanding

This clinical trial is studying a medical device called Invisalign® System with mandibular advancement featuring occlusal blocks for people with class ii malocclusion, excessive overjet, and other related conditions. The study is currently recruiting participants at 3 locations. People eligible for this study include aged 10 Years to 16 Years.
